Test your Wi-Fi speed
![Test your Wi-Fi signal speed](https://i0.wp.com/webitronix.com/wp-content/uploads/2024/10/1%20-test-your-wi-fi-speed.jpg?resize=970%2C546&ssl=1)
Before making any changes, check your current internet speed. This allows you to identify if the problem lies with your Wi-Fi signal or your internet service provider (ISP).
You can accomplish this by utilizing an online speed test tool to assess your download and upload speeds. We suggest using speedtest. net, which is easy to navigate and provides all the necessary information.
Next, compare these results with the speed outlined in your plan. If the speeds are considerably lower, you should address the issue with your ISP or think about switching providers. For further details, refer to our article on how to check your speed and achieve faster internet.
Restart your router
![Restart your router to Increase Wi-Fi Signal](https://i0.wp.com/webitronix.com/wp-content/uploads/2024/10/2%20-restart-your-router.jpg?resize=970%2C545&ssl=1)
At times, the simplest solutions yield the best results. Restarting your router can address numerous common problems that impact Wi-Fi performance. Over time, routers may become overloaded with data and connections, resulting in diminished performance.
To restart your router, disconnect it from the power supply, wait approximately 30 seconds, and then reconnect it. Allow a few minutes for the router to reboot and restore connections.
Check that your Wi-Fi is secure
![Check your Wi-Fi signal is secure](https://i0.wp.com/webitronix.com/wp-content/uploads/2024/10/3%20-check-your-wi-fi-is-secure.jpg?resize=970%2C546&ssl=1)
If your Wi-Fi network is not secured, others, such as your neighbors, may be using it without your awareness. This can greatly hinder your connection and may be the source of your issues.
You may examine your router’s connected devices to verify that there are no unauthorized users on your network. You can accomplish this by accessing your router settings or utilizing a third-party tool, such as Wireless Network Watcher or GlassWire.
If you discover unfamiliar devices, update your Wi-Fi password information. Even if you do not observe anything unusual, it is advisable to change your Wi-Fi password instead of utilizing the default settings provided with your router, as these are significantly easier for others to guess.

Change the physical location of your router
![Change the physical location of your router](https://i0.wp.com/webitronix.com/wp-content/uploads/2024/10/5%20-change-the-physical-location-of-your-router.jpg?resize=970%2C546&ssl=1)
Where is your router positioned in your house? Your router’s physical location can significantly impact your Wi-Fi signal strength.
The signal may be obstructed if your router is placed next to a wall, on the floor, or blocked by large objects such as furniture. Ideally, position your router on a high shelf or mount it on a wall to optimize coverage.
For optimal coverage in every room, attempt to place the router in the center of your home. Experiment with various positions to determine which one offers the strongest signal throughout your home.
Disconnect or limit devices that you are not using
![Disconnect or limit devices you aren't using](https://i0.wp.com/webitronix.com/wp-content/uploads/2024/10/6%20-disconnect-or-limit-devices-you-arent-using.jpg?resize=970%2C546&ssl=1)
Multiple devices connected to your Wi-Fi can use up bandwidth and reduce your network speed, particularly if these devices are operating data-intensive applications. You can often enhance your Wi-Fi connection speed by disconnecting devices that are not in use.
If you have multiple smartphones and tablets connected to your Wi-Fi network, particularly those that are inactive or used infrequently, it may be beneficial to disconnect them. These devices frequently operate background processes that may utilize bandwidth.
A somewhat more complex solution is to employ your router’s Quality of Service (QoS) feature to prioritize bandwidth for certain devices or applications. This enables you to prioritize streaming services, gaming, or video calls over less time-sensitive applications such as file downloading.
Modifying QoS settings will not enhance your overall Wi-Fi signal strength, but it can guarantee that you have enough bandwidth for your most important activities.
You can access the QoS configuration through your router settings. However, be aware that not all routers have QoS capabilities, and if your router is older or a basic model, it may lack this feature.
Switch from 2.4GHz to 5GHz (or vice versa)
![Switch from 2.4GHz to 5GHz (or vice versa)](https://i0.wp.com/webitronix.com/wp-content/uploads/2024/10/7%20-switch-from-2%204ghz-to-5ghz-or-vice-versa.jpg?resize=970%2C546&ssl=1)
Most contemporary routers function on both the 2. 4GHz and 5GHz bands. The 2. 4GHz band covers a wider area but provides slower speeds, whereas the 5GHz band offers faster speeds but has a limited range.
If your router is capable of dual-band operation, switch to the 5GHz band for enhanced performance, particularly if you are in proximity to the router. Conversely, if you require enhanced coverage over a broader area, the 2. 4GHz band may be your optimal choice.
Some devices and routers feature “band steering,” which automatically switches between bands for optimal performance, although this is not the case for all devices.
To determine which band your device is utilizing, access the network and internet settings on a Windows laptop as illustrated in the screenshot above. If you are using a Mac, hold “Option” while clicking the Wi-Fi icon.
On gaming consoles, you can either deduce the band from the SSID (network name) or verify it through the router’s admin panel. [IOT devices, such as robot vacuums, typically default to 2. 4GHz to enhance coverage.
To change bands, you can manually choose the relevant SSID or modify your router settings if it utilizes a single SSID for both bands.
Change the channel
![Change the channel](https://i0.wp.com/webitronix.com/wp-content/uploads/2024/10/8%20-change-the-channel.jpg?resize=970%2C546&ssl=1)
Wi-Fi routers function on various channels; thus, if your neighbors are utilizing the same Wi-Fi channel, it may lead to interference and reduce your connection speed. The 2. 4GHz band has 11 to 14 channels, which frequently overlap, resulting in congestion.
The 5 GHz band provides 23 to 45 channels with broader options and reduced overlap, leading to decreased congestion. However, in densely populated areas, the 5GHz frequency can also become crowded, particularly on popular channels.
Most routers will automatically select the optimal channel available, but you can manually choose a channel by accessing your routing settings. However, remember that congestion on channels can fluctuate over time, so if you are manually selecting a channel instead of using the automatic feature, you will need to periodically verify if this remains the optimal choice.
Replace or add antenna
![Replace or add antenna](https://i0.wp.com/webitronix.com/wp-content/uploads/2024/10/9%20-replace-or-add-antenna.jpg?resize=970%2C416&ssl=1)
If your router has external antennas, upgrading them can enhance signal strength. Higher-gain antennas can direct the Wi-Fi signal toward a specific area, which is especially beneficial for extending coverage to certain parts of your home.
Alternatively, if your router features internal antennas or lacks antennas entirely, you might think about installing an external antenna to improve signal range and stability.

Install a mesh router
![Install a Mesh router](https://i0.wp.com/webitronix.com/wp-content/uploads/2024/10/11%20-install-a-mesh-router.jpg?resize=970%2C546&ssl=1)
Mesh routers are a pricier alternative to extenders, but for individuals with larger homes or spaces with difficult layouts, implementing a mesh router system could provide a substantial improvement in your Wi-Fi coverage.
A mesh system utilizes several devices, or “nodes,” positioned throughout your home to establish a continuous network. In contrast to traditional range extenders, mesh routers offer uniform speeds and dependable coverage throughout all areas. They are especially beneficial in residences with multiple levels or dense walls.

Buy a new router
![Buy a new router](https://i0.wp.com/webitronix.com/wp-content/uploads/2024/10/12%20-buy-a-new-router.jpg?resize=970%2C545&ssl=1)
If your router is outdated or does not support the latest Wi-Fi standards, it may be time for an upgrade. Modern routers provide enhanced performance, extended range, and advanced functionalities such as MU-MIMO (multi-user, multiple-input, multiple-output) technology, enabling multiple devices to connect simultaneously without compromising speed. Seek a router that is compatible with the latest Wi-Fi 6E or Wi-Fi 7 standards to ensure optimal performance and future readiness.
